Chocolate Chip Raisin Cookies Recipe

Ingredients:  
1/2 cup butter or margarine, softened
3/4 cup packed brown sugar
1 egg
1/2 tsp vanilla
1 cup flour
1/2 tsp salt
1/2 tsp baking soda
1/4 cup milk
1 1/4 cup rolled oats
1/2 cup chopped nuts
1 cup chocolate chips
1/2 cup raisins

Directions:
Heat oven to 375º. Cream butter and sugar well. Blend in egg and vanilla. Add flour, salt and soda to creamed mixture alternately with milk. Mix well. Add oats, chips, raisins and nuts. Drop by teaspoonful onto lightly greased cookie sheet. Bake 10 to 12 minutes.

Number Of Servings:
3 dozen
